Lovage-Infused Quinoa Salad

This refreshing quinoa salad is packed with nutrients and flavored with ground lovage for a unique twist. Perfect for a light lunch or as a side dish.

Ingredients
  • 1 cup quinoa
  • 2 cups water
  • 1 tablespoon ground lovage
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 cucumber, diced
  • 1/4 cup red onion, finely chopped
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
  1. Rinse quinoa under cold water and combine it with water in a pot.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 15 minutes until water is absorbed.
  2. In a large bowl, mix cooked quinoa with ground lovage,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, and red onion.
  3. Drizzle with olive oil and lemon juice, season with salt and pepper, and toss to combine.

Lovage-Seasoned Grilled Chicken

This grilled chicken recipe is marinated with ground lovage and herbs, resulting in a flavorful and healthy main dish.

Ingredients
  • 4 chicken breasts
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ons ground lovage
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
  1. In a bowl, mix olive oil, ground lovage,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
  2. Marinate chicken breasts in the mixture for at least 30 minutes.
  3. Grill chicken over medium heat for 6-7 minutes on each side or until cooked through.

Lovage Flavored Hummus

This unique twist on classic hummus incorporates ground lovage for a fresh herbal flavor, perfect for dipping or spreading.

Ingredients
  • 1 can chickpeas, drained
  • 2 tablespoons tahini
  • 1 tablespoon ground lovage
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 lemon, juiced
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• Salt to taste
Instructions
  1. In a food processor, combine chickpeas, tahini, ground lovage, ol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, and salt.
  2. Blend until smooth, adding water as needed to reach desired consistency.
  3. Serve with pita bread or vegetable sticks.

Lovage and Tomato Soup

This comforting tomato soup is enriched with ground lovage, adding depth and flavor to a classic dish.

Ingredients
  • 1 can crushed tomatoes
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on ground lovage
  • 2 cups vegetable broth
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
  1. In a pot, heat olive oil over medium heat and sauté onion and garlic until soft.
  2. Add crushed tomatoes, vegetable broth, ground lovage, salt, and pepper. Simmer for 20 minutes.
  3. Blend until smooth and serve hot.

Lovage-Infused Roasted Vegetables

These roasted vegetables are seasoned with ground lovage, creating a delicious and healthy side dish that pairs well with any meal.

Ingredients
  • 2 cups mixed root vegetables (carrots, potatoes, beets), diced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on ground lovage
  •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Toss the diced vegetables with olive oil, ground lovage, salt, and pepper.
  3. Spread on a baking sheet and roast for 25-30 minutes until tender.

Lovage and Feta Stuffed Peppers

These stuffed peppers are filled with a savory mixture of quinoa, feta cheese, and ground lovage for a healthy and satisfying meal.

Ingredients
  • 4 bell peppers, halved and seeded
  • 1 cup cooked quinoa
  • 1/2 cup feta cheese, crumbled
  • 2 tablespoons ground lovage
  • 1/4 cup parsley, chopped
  •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ix cooked quinoa, feta, ground lovage, parsley, salt, and pepper.
  3. Stuff the bell pepper halves with the mixture and place in a baking dish. Bake for 25-30 minutes.
